В каком-то смысле не отличается от бота. Только я бы видел её ближе к серверу, но в рамках автоматики бот и сервер - один хер. Разница только в интерфейсных решениях.
Организационно от тг-антиспама разница в том, что служба не отвечает на запрос чата, она отвечает на вопрос пользователя. А чат просит от пользователя предъявить ответ службы.
Соответственно один ответ можно предъявлять в 25 чатов, например.